Ingredients
Scale
- 4 large russet potatoes
- 2 tablespoons olive oil
- 1 teaspoon kosher salt
Instructions
- Preheat your oven to 400°F (200°C).
- Wash the potatoes thoroughly.
- Pat the potatoes completely dry with a paper towel. This is key for crispy skins.
- Pierce each potato several times with a fork.
- Rub the potatoes all over with olive oil.
- Sprinkle the kosher salt evenly over the oiled potatoes.
- Place the potatoes directly on the oven rack.
- Bake for 45-60 minutes, or until the potatoes are tender when pierced with a fork and the skins are crispy.
- Carefully remove the baked potatoes from the oven.
- Slice open the top of each potato and fluff the interior with a fork.
Notes
- For extra crispy skins, you can rub them with a little extra olive oil or even melted butter before baking.
- You can adjust the baking time based on the size of your potatoes.
- Experiment with different seasonings like garlic powder or black pepper.
- Serve your baked potato with your favorite toppings like butter, sour cream, cheese, or chives.
